The Bisland is a solid, clip-point pocketknife named for the famous American Civil War battlefield in western Louisiana as an acknowledgement of Duck Commander's Louisiana heritage. The Bisland is equipped with SpeedSafe® assisted opening for easy one-handed opening. Just pull back on the built-in flipper. The blade moves out of the handle quickly and easily, while a locking liner secures it safely open during use. The stainless-steel blade resists chipping and corrosion and is easy to resharpen when the time comes. Glass-filled nylon handles make the larger Bisland lightweight and sturdy. Heavy grooves in the handle provide an extra-secure grip. The deep-carry pocketclip lets the knife sit comfortably down in your pocket and is reversible for left- or right-handed carry. An extra-wide lanyard hole makes it easy to add your favorite lanyard.
Steel: | 3Cr13, bead-blasted finish |
Handle: | Glass-filled nylon |
Blade length: | 3.25 in. (8.3 cm) |
Closed length: | 4.25 in. (10.7 cm) |
Overall length: | 7.5 in. (19.1 cm) |
Weight: | 4.3 oz. (121.9 g) |
